Original Recipe...
Ingredients...
Corn Tortillas
Green Enchilada Sauce (check ingredients, not all are vegan)
Vegan Cheese of your choice (I like Daiya pepperjack shreds for enchiladas)
Oil of your choice
Directions...
Preheat oven to 350.
In a frying pan, put a little oil in and place each tortilla in for 30 seconds on each side to soften and keep from cracking when you fill and roll it up.
Fill each tortilla w a small handful of cheese, roll it up, place in a baking pan.
Pour th
e green enchilada sauce over the entire pan of rolled tortillas w cheese
Cover the whole thing with more cheese
Cover w aluminum foil and bake 30 minutes
Uncover for 5 and let cheese melt more
Top w vegan sour cream
